Ro Water Purification in Monmouth County, NJ

RO water purification services involve installing and maintaining systems designed to remove contaminants and impurities from tap water, providing homeowners with cleaner, clearer drinking water. These services typically cover projects such as installing reverse osmosis units under sinks, upgrading existing filtration systems, and performing routine maintenance to ensure optimal performance. Property owners often want to understand the types of contaminants the system can remove, the maintenance requirements, and the overall benefits of purified water for daily use.

Before requesting RO water purification services, homeowners should consider the quality of their existing water supply and whether testing has identified specific impurities or contaminants. It’s also helpful to understand the system’s capacity, the space needed for installation, and the ongoing upkeep involved. Clear communication about these aspects can help ensure the chosen solution effectively meets household needs and provides safe, high-quality drinking water.

FAQ

Ro Water Purification Questions

What is RO water purification? RO water purification uses a semi-permeable membrane to remove contaminants, impurities, and dissolved solids from water, providing clean and safe drinking water.

What types of property projects include RO water systems? RO systems are commonly installed in residential homes, apartments, and small commercial properties to improve water quality for drinking and cooking.

How does an RO system improve water quality? It reduces contaminants such as chlorine, lead, bacteria, and other impurities, resulting in clearer, better-tasting water.

Is maintenance required for RO water purification systems? Yes, regular filter replacement and system checks help ensure optimal performance and water purity over time.
